Market Overview
Electric industrial vehicles include a broad range of electrically powered equipment used to transport materials, goods, personnel, and loads within industrial and commercial environments. The market encompasses forklifts, personnel and burden carriers, tow tractors, container handlers, automated guided vehicles, aerial work platforms, and other specialized vehicles.
Industries are increasingly adopting electric vehicles as businesses seek to reduce emissions, improve workplace air quality, lower operating costs, and meet increasingly stringent environmental requirements. Electric industrial vehicles can provide advantages in indoor environments because they produce no direct exhaust emissions and generally operate with lower noise levels than conventional combustion-powered equipment.
Technological development is further strengthening market prospects. Improvements in lithium-ion batteries, energy density, charging speeds, regenerative braking, connectivity, and real-time performance monitoring are helping operators improve vehicle utilization and productivity. The emergence of fuel-cell and hybrid technologies is also expanding the range of electrification solutions available for applications with different operating requirements.
Key Market Growth Drivers
Stringent environmental regulations represent one of the strongest drivers of the electric industrial vehicles market. Governments worldwide are introducing measures designed to reduce greenhouse gas emissions, improve air quality, and encourage the transition toward cleaner transportation technologies. These regulations are placing increasing pressure on industrial operators to reduce their dependence on diesel- and gasoline-powered equipment.
Financial incentives are also helping businesses overcome the higher initial acquisition cost associated with some electric industrial vehicles. Tax benefits, grants, subsidies, and investments in charging infrastructure can improve the economic case for electrification and encourage companies to modernize their industrial fleets.
Cost efficiency and total cost of ownership are equally important growth factors. Although electric industrial vehicles can require higher upfront capital expenditure than conventional alternatives, their lower energy and maintenance costs can produce significant savings over their operating lifetimes. Electric powertrains generally require fewer mechanical components and can reduce routine maintenance requirements, while improvements in battery economics are gradually strengthening the overall business case.
Increasing adoption of automation is creating another important source of demand. Automated guided vehicles and connected electric industrial vehicles can support material handling, warehouse automation, and logistics optimization, helping businesses increase throughput and reduce operational inefficiencies.

Market Challenges and Opportunities
Despite strong growth prospects, the market faces several challenges. High initial purchase costs, battery replacement expenses, charging infrastructure requirements, and concerns regarding charging downtime can create barriers to adoption, particularly among smaller businesses. Operators with demanding continuous-use applications may also require advanced charging systems or alternative propulsion technologies to maintain productivity.
Battery performance in extreme operating conditions and the availability of charging infrastructure remain important considerations. Industrial facilities transitioning from conventional fleets may need to make additional investments in electrical infrastructure and fleet-management systems.
At the same time, these challenges are generating opportunities for innovation. Faster charging systems, higher-density batteries, battery-swapping technologies, fuel-cell solutions, and intelligent fleet-management platforms can help address operational limitations. Growing demand for warehouse automation and autonomous material handling is also expected to create significant opportunities for manufacturers of automated guided vehicles and connected electric equipment.

Key Player Strategies
Product innovation, manufacturing expansion, strategic investments, and the development of advanced battery technologies remain central to competitive strategies. Manufacturers are increasingly introducing electric vehicles designed for heavy-duty applications while improving lifting capacities, operating ranges, charging performance, and overall durability.
Toyota Industries Corporation announced plans in May 2024 to expand its electric forklift manufacturing capabilities through a new production facility in Indiana, involving an investment of more than US$100 million. The initiative reflects the industry's broader movement toward expanding electric equipment production capacity in response to rising demand.
In April 2023, EP Equipment introduced a new range of electric forklifts designed for heavy-duty applications. During the same month, Anhui Forklift introduced several new electric forklift models featuring advanced battery technology and enhanced lifting capabilities. Such developments highlight the industry's focus on extending electrification into increasingly demanding industrial applications.

Market Segmentation and Regional Outlook
The global electric industrial vehicles market is segmented by type, load capacity, propulsion, application, distribution channel, and region. By type, the market includes forklifts, personnel and burden carriers, tow tractors, container handlers, automated guided vehicles, aerial work platforms, and others. Forklifts represented the leading vehicle category in 2024, accounting for more than 66.6% of the market, supported by widespread use across warehouses, manufacturing plants, and distribution facilities.
By load capacity, the market is divided into less than 5 tons, 5 to 10 tons, 11 to 36 tons, and more than 36 tons. Based on propulsion, the market comprises battery electric industrial vehicles, hybrid electric industrial vehicles, and fuel-cell electric industrial vehicles. Applications include manufacturing, warehousing, freight and logistics, and other industrial uses. Manufacturing applications encompass chemical, food and beverages, mining, automotive, metals and heavy machinery, and other industries.
Regionally, the market covers North America, Western Europe, Eastern Europe, East Asia, South Asia, Central and South America, and the Middle East and Africa. East Asia held the leading position in 2024, accounting for approximately 42.8% of the global market. The region benefits from a strong manufacturing base, technological capabilities, expanding electric vehicle production, and increasing adoption of green industrial technologies. China, Japan, and South Korea are particularly important markets for electric industrial vehicle development and manufacturing.
